FAMILY Hemiramphidae View in CoL View at ENA

Hyporhamphus quoyi (Valenciennes, 1847) View in CoL ; Native; Quoy’s Garfish; Found in wetlands and river basins across Philippines; CAS-SU 41967-68; Herre 1953; NE

Rhynchorhamphus georgii (Valenciennes, 1847) View in CoL ; Native; Long Billed Halfbeak; Found in wetlands and river basins across the Philippines; CAS-SU 37638, KAUM 51684; Herre 1953, Kottelat 2013; NE
